FPT Hampshire Vs Nottinghamshire
Hampshire thrashed Nottinghamshire by 10 wickets at Trent Bridge as both sides qualified for the quarter-finals of the Friends Provident Trophy.
After Notts won the toss, their top order was blitzed by Dominic Cork (4-18) as they were reduced to 68-6.
Mark Ealham (33 not out) and Andre Adams (26) led a recovery of sorts before the hosts were shot out for 145.
But Hampshire openers Jimmy Adams (73) and Michael Lumb (72) raced to their target inside 30 overs.
Hampshire's victory saw them leapfrog Nottinghamshire at the top of Group A and they are guaranteed a home draw in the quarter-finals as group winners.
Notts will join them in the last eight courtesy of Worcestershire's shock home defeat by Ireland.
